qCheckGMail is a yet another KDE application that uses gmail atom feed to report if a user has new email in their gmail accounts More screenshots are on the project's page. Supported features: -The application can be build as a pure Qt tray application or a KDE status item notifier tray application. -Multiple accounts. -GMail hosted domains.Normal gmail accounts can be added without the "@gmail.com" part(recommended).Hosted domain addresses must be added with the "@ABC.XYZ" part. -Multiple labels. - Multiple profiles(see USE_INSTRUCTIONS) for information on how to set this up. -tray pop up bubble can show accounts by their account names or by an alternative display name. -Operations not blocking the UI and plasma-desktop. -Accounts information are securely stored in kwallet,libsecret or in an internal storage system powered by libgcrypt. -Automatic new email checking with configurable time interval. -Manual email checking. -Ability to pause and unpause automatic email checking. -An audio notification using KDE notification system when a new email is found. -The tray icon is the primary way the application informs the user of the state of the application and of the email accounts. On any error encountered,the tray icon will turn red and the tray pop up bubble with have an explanation of the error. After an update check,if new emails are found,the tray icon will turn bluish and the tray pop up bubble will have an explanation of what accounts have new email.The icon will change its state to need attention and plasma desktop will unhide it by default. After an update check,if all accounts have no new email,the icon will turn greyish and will change its state to normal and plasma desktop will hide it by default.
